Footymad preview History of the Aston Villa v Sunderland fixture

Sunderland face a trip to Aston Villa at Villa Park on Saturday afternoon, needing to turn around their fortunes at the ground. The Black Cats will be hoping to improve upon a record which has seen them lose 50 and win only 15 of the 81 games.

The most recent encounter between these two sides at Villa Park was less than a year ago, in April 2013, with Aston Villa annihilating their visitors 6 - 1 in a Premier League match.

Recent respective form guides

Aston Villa have only collected 1 win and 3 draws from the last six home games played. While Villans have scored 6, a worringly large 12 have been leaked at the other end.

The away form of Sunderland is pretty dire, managing a paltry 2 draws from the last six matches. Black Cats have conceded 14 goals in these games, and only hit 2 in reply.

Aston Villa see themselves just below half way in the Barclays Premier League, showing a record of 15 points from their 12 games played so far,

Sunderland find themselves stuck right at the bottom of the division. Their 12 games have yielded only 7 points.
